Negative Population Growth Scholarship Video Contest
The Negative Population Growth Scholarship Video Contest is a competition for students to create a video using originality and evidence of critical thinking. Sponsored by NPG, a national membership organization devoted to population issues, the contest features a new topic each year of which the videos should be about.

Applicants must be seniors in high school or college freshmen, sophomores or juniors in an undergraduate program at an accredited university. Applicants must be U.S. citizens or legal permanent residents, and must be attending a school within the United States, or a school operated overseas by the U.S. government.

The video submissions must be 1-3 minutes long, and must be on a labeled DVD with the person's name, address and telephone number. Entries playable only in CD-ROM formats will not be eligible. Submissions must be 100% original, not made for an employer, and must not materially infringe on other sources or copyrights.

In addition, each entry should be accompanied with a completed application form signed by the applicant. A parent's or guardian's signature is also required if the applicant is under the age of 18. Only one entry is allowed per applicant, and relatives of employees or directors of NPG are not eligible to participate.
The deadline for this scholarship is usually in JUNE of each year, and the award amount is usually $2,500.
